For some    travelers, that means seeking out beaches and sunshine. Others    may be tempted by Europe, which has become more affordable for    Americans, or by spring skiing.  <\/p>\n<p>      AIRFARE, DESTINATIONS AND BOOKINGS    <\/p>\n<p>      Airfares vary considerably this time of year. Travelers not      tied to a holiday week may find flights are cheaper at other      times. Most colleges schedule a week off in March, but family      vacations often revolve around school breaks for Easter      (April 16 this year) or Passover (beginning April 10).    <\/p>\n<p>      Booking.coms data shows that travel March 18-April 30 will      be 2 percent more expensive overall than last year, but a few      domestic destinations are cheaper, including New Orleans, 8      percent cheaper than last spring; Miami Beach, 4 percent      cheaper; and Tampa, Florida, 9 percent cheaper.    <\/p>\n<p>      And take a look at Europe: A strong U.S. dollar has made      vacations there much more affordable for Americans.    <\/p>\n<p>      Expedias top 10 destinations for March and April are Cancun,      Mexico, followed by Orlando, Florida; Las Vegas; New York;      Miami; Los Angeles; London; Punta Cana, Dominican Republic;      Phoenix and Paris.    <\/p>\n<p>      American Express Travels top five international destinations      are London, Cancun, Rome, Paris and Tel Aviv. But American      Express reports a few other spots spiking compared with last      year, with spring bookings to Iceland up 150 percent, to      Auckland, New Zealand, up 129 percent, to Madrid up 114      percent, to Casablanca, Morocco, 103 percent, and Zurich, 101      percent.    <\/p>\n<p>      AAAs bookings have three Florida destinations  Orlando,      Fort Lauderdale and Miami  in the top five domestic      destinations, along with Anaheim, California (home to      Disneyland), and Las Vegas. Internationally, AAAs top five      are Punta Cana, Rome, Jamaica, London and the Bahamas.    <\/p>\n<p>      At StudentUniverse, which caters to travelers 18-26, top      spring break destinations are London; Los Angeles; New York;      Miami; Paris; Madrid; Orlando; Barcelona, Spain; Cancun; San      Juan, Puerto Rico; Tokyo and Dublin.    <\/p>\n<p>      Debbie Sebastian, a Travel Leaders agent in Danville,      Kentucky, says shes seeing lots of groups traveling with      Punta Cana being the most popular choice this year. The      flight times and charter options make it a great option.    <\/p>\n<p>      March is typically the Miami airports busiest month for      domestic arrivals, with 1.08 million passengers in March      2016.    <\/p>\n<p>      Karen Malone, with Travel Leaders in Woodbury, Minnesota,      says in addition to the Dominican Republic, Jamaica is also      proving popular, with both destinations offering new resort      choices. We here in the frozen North are attracted to those      turquoise blue waters and white sand beaches, she said.    <\/p>\n<p>    Cancuns always big for spring break, but its not just a    destination for the pia colada-and-party crowd. Cancun also    serves as the gateway for more quiet environs like Isla    Mujeres, which is growing in popularity, as well as the entire    Riviera Maya and all points directly south of Cancun, including    Playa del Carmen, said Travel Leaders spokesman Steven Loucks.    The region has all-inclusive resorts for every kind of traveler     couples, families, multigenerational groups.  <\/p>\n<p>    SPRING SKIING, SPRING TRAINING  <\/p>\n<p>    Some ski resorts schedule fun events to mark the end of winter,    from concerts to costume contests and parties with a    beach-and-barbecue theme. Vail, Colorados Spring Back to Vail    festival is April 14-16 and includes the World Pond Skimming    Championships, where skiers land in the water. Breckenridge,    Colorado, has a Spring Fever festival, April 1-23.  <\/p>\n<p>    Baseball fans often schedule trips to catch their favorite MLB    teams getting ready for opening day. Late February through    April 1, the Cactus League plays in the Phoenix area, the    Grapefruit League plays in Florida.  <\/p>\n<p>    CULTURE VULTURES  <\/p>\n<p>    Not everybody hits the beach for spring break and not every    family heads to theme parks. Wendy Perrin, founder of the    travel planning site WendyPerrin.com, says her best spring    vacations with two boys have been to Colonial Williamsburg in    Williamsburg, Virginia; Paris; and a Panama Canal cruise. This    year, shes taking the family to Morocco, to introduce the    kids to a completely different culture.  <\/p>\n<p>    If you like visiting museums, note two important openings this    spring: the American Writers Museum in Chicago on May 16 and    the Museum of the American Revolution in Philadelphia on April    19.  <\/p>\n<p>    Other noteworthy events include the Whitney Museum of American    Arts Biennial 2017 in New York, a contemporary art survey    opening March 17; in Kansas City, Missouri, special exhibitions    at the National World War I Museum and an April 6 commemoration    of the centennial of Americas 1917 entry into the war; and at    the Dallas Museum of Art, opening March 12, a survey of 200    works of Mexican modern art by Diego Rivera, Frida Kahlo and    others. A new attraction opens at Graceland in early March,    Elvis Presleys Memphis, with museum exhibits, a stage and    more.  <\/p>\n<p>    Finally, spring means flowers. In Washington, D.C., the    National Cherry Blossom Festival runs March 20-April 16 with    various Japanese-themed events, though bloom times vary    depending on the weather.
